The design is a slanted, monolinear sans with smooth, rounded curves and gently squared terminals that keep the texture crisp. Proportions are balanced and fairly neutral, with open counters and clear internal spaces that maintain legibility in continuous text. The rhythm is even and controlled, combining circular bowls with simple, direct joins and a consistent stroke treatment across letters and figures.

It performs well in UI text, dashboards, captions, and editorial sidebars where an italic is needed without calling attention to itself. It also suits corporate communications, presentations, and product marketing where a contemporary, clean typographic tone is desired. The numerals look appropriate for tables, forms, and interface metrics when set with adequate spacing.

This italic sans conveys a brisk, modern tone with a sense of motion and efficiency. Its clean, unobtrusive voice feels contemporary and pragmatic rather than expressive or decorative, making it well-suited to straightforward communication.

The font appears intended as a versatile workhorse italic for everyday typography, emphasizing clarity and a steady text color while adding forward-leaning momentum. Its restrained details and consistent construction suggest a focus on dependable readability across a range of sizes.

The lowercase shows straightforward, modern shapes with a single-storey “a” and “g,” reinforcing the contemporary sans character. Figures are clear and simply drawn, matching the letterforms’ smooth geometry and maintaining an even typographic texture.
